 Fabryka Porcelanyi Wyrobow Ceramicznych W Cmielowie

 Spocka Akcyjna, Lwow, 18 grusnnia 1920, Poland

Lithograpy: AKC.TOW.LWOW, founder share, Akcia na 1000 Tysiac. Marek.Polskich, (share of 1000 Polsish Marek), beautiful piece, decorated over the full size (30 * 20 cm) of the stock, which measures 34 * 24 cm. including borders.  It depicts 3 differently decorated plates, a teapot + cup, being painted by a cherub, a statue of a ceramic soldier and lion: beige, white, brown and green.

The company was established in 1815 by the prince (Fuerst) Drucki-Lubecki , finace and economics minister of the Polish Kingdom. He also founded the National Bank (in German: Landeskreditanstalt) in 1825 and the polish Bank (in 1828). The company also produced technical China for bath houses and pharmacies, bricks and isolators. They earned many honours at international exhibitions. In 1920 the firm became a limited liability company (German: AG). In 1923 the firm merged with a China factory in Kolmar (Chodziez), that was established in 1852. Both companies are still operating as independent limited liability companies.

Source: Tschoepe, Kaarst, Germany, 2000
